Carroll County, Indiana


Carroll County is a county located in the United States of Indiana. The population of the county was 20165 as per the 2000 census data. Its population was estimated at 19864 in July 2008, making it the 20th least populous county in Indiana. It covers total area of 375.05 sq mi (971.38 sq km), of which, 372.26 square miles (964.15 sq km) of it is land and 2.8 square miles (7.25 sq km) of it is water, giving it the 30th smallest by total area among Indiana's county.

According to 2000 Census Bureau, there were 20165 people, 7718 households, and 5686 families living in the county. The population density was 54.2 people per square mile (20.93/kmē), it is Indiana's 21st least densely populated county. There were 8675 housing units at an average density of 23.3 per square mile (9/kmē). The average household size was 2.59 people, and the average family size was 3.04 people. In the Carroll County, 26.3% of the population was under the age of 18, 7.4% were 18 to 24, 28.7% were 25 to 44, 23.6% were 45 to 64, and 13.9% who were 65 or older. For every 100 females there were 99.6 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 96.8 males. It has an estimated population (as of July 2008) of 19864, The racial makeup of the county was 98.72% White, 0.51% Black or African American, 0.18% American Indian, 0.08% Asian, 0.01% Native Hawaiian, and 0.51% from two or more races.

The median income for a household in the county was $42677, it is 29th wealthiest county by median household income in Indiana. The median income for a family in the county was $50216, it would be the 25th highest county by median family income in the U.S. state of Indiana. The per capita income for the county was $19436, it is the 34th highest county by per capita income in the U.S. state of Indiana.

In 2000, 4612 pupils and students, of which 2347 are male and 2265 are female, 22.87% of the total population, are in the education system. Of which, total enrollment of student are in, 314 nursery or pri school, 187 kindergarten, 2522 elementary school, 1104 high school and 485 College graduate school.
